- The distance between Mbabane, Swaziland and Lahore, Punjab, Pakistan is approximately 7,900 km or 4,909 mi.
- To reach Mbabane in this distance one would set out from Lahore, Punjab bearing 220.4°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Mbabane bearing 218.1° or SW .
- Mbabane has a subtropical highland climate with dry winters (Cwb) whereas Lahore, Punjab has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
- Mbabane is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Lahore, Punjab is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ome.
- The mean temperature is 7.4 °C (13.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 13.1 °C (23.6°F) less in Mbabane.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 708.2 mm (27.9 in) more which is equivalent to 708.2 l/m² (17.38 US gal/ft²) or 7,082,000 l/ha (757,113 US gal/ac) more. About 2 1/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 4.5° higher in Mbabane than in Lahore, Punjab.
- Relative humidity levels are 37.4%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 4.2°C (7.5°F) higher.
